Best Ways to Curate a Personalized Reading List That Aligns with Your Career Goals

In today's rapidly evolving world, continuous learning is essential to stay ahead in your career. One of the best ways to keep growing professionally is by reading, but with so much content out there, how do you curate a reading list that directly aligns with your career goals? A personalized reading list isn't just about picking random books---it's about strategic selection to enhance your skills, broaden your perspective, and provide actionable insights for your professional growth. Here's how to create a reading list that's tailored to your career ambitions.

Define Your Career Objectives

Before you start building your reading list, it's essential to clarify your career goals. Are you aiming for a leadership position, developing technical expertise, or looking to improve soft skills? Your career objectives will help you select books that align with your aspirations.

Steps to Define Career Objectives:

  • Short-Term Goals: Think about where you want to be in the next 6-12 months. Do you need to improve project management skills, become a better communicator, or learn a new programming language?
  • Long-Term Vision: Consider your broader career path. Where do you see yourself in 5--10 years? Your reading list should not only cater to immediate needs but also to long-term growth.
  • Identify Skills Gaps: Pinpoint areas where you need to improve. Do you need to become more strategic in decision-making, or perhaps learn how to lead teams more effectively?

When your goals are clearly defined, it becomes easier to choose reading materials that support them directly.

Focus on Key Areas of Growth

Once you've defined your objectives, break them down into specific areas of growth. These could be technical skills, leadership qualities, industry knowledge, or even personal development.

Categories to Consider:

  • Industry-Specific Knowledge: Stay informed about trends, challenges, and innovations in your field. This can include books on the latest technologies, market shifts, or case studies.
  • Leadership & Management: If your goal is to lead a team or company, focus on books about leadership, management strategies, and organizational behavior.
  • Technical Skills: If you're in a technical field, curate books that teach or expand on the tools and methodologies you use, from coding languages to data analysis techniques.
  • Personal Development: Don't forget about personal skills that contribute to career success, like time management, negotiation, communication, and emotional intelligence.

By narrowing your focus, you ensure that every book on your list is targeted toward a specific area of your career development.

Research Expert Recommendations

One of the easiest ways to find valuable resources is by looking at what experts in your industry are reading. Thought leaders, CEOs, and successful professionals often share their book recommendations, and these can provide a shortcut to quality content.

How to Find Expert-Recommended Books:

  • Follow Thought Leaders: Many industry experts share their book recommendations on social media, in interviews, or on their blogs.
  • Check Out "Best Of" Lists: Many publications release annual lists of the best business, career, and industry books. These are usually curated by professionals who know what's valuable.
  • Industry Events & Conferences: Authors often speak at conferences, webinars, or workshops. Their presentations can introduce you to books that are highly regarded in the field.

Leveraging recommendations from those who have already succeeded in your career path can save you time and direct you to impactful readings.

Consider Different Formats

While books are a great resource, they're not the only format to consider when building your reading list. Depending on your learning style and schedule, you may want to incorporate different media into your list, such as audiobooks, articles, and podcasts.

Format Options:

  • Audiobooks: Perfect for listening during commutes or while working out, audiobooks can allow you to "read" during times when physical reading isn't possible.
  • E-books: These are portable and convenient, allowing you to carry multiple books at once without the bulk.
  • Articles & Reports: Shorter reads, such as articles, whitepapers, or reports, can be more targeted and quicker to digest for specific knowledge.
  • Podcasts and Webinars: While not books, podcasts or webinars often feature experts discussing recent trends, which can be just as beneficial.

Having a variety of formats ensures that you can keep learning, no matter what your schedule or environment looks like.

Set Clear Goals for Your Reading List

Building a reading list isn't enough; you need to be disciplined about how you approach it. Setting clear, actionable goals for your reading helps maintain focus and track progress.

Goal-Setting Strategies:

  • Set a Reading Target: Decide how many books or articles you want to read per month or year. This will help you stay committed.
  • Use a Reading Tracker: Tools like Goodreads or a simple spreadsheet can help you track your progress and mark books off as you go.
  • Apply What You Learn: It's important to integrate new knowledge into your daily routine. Reflect on the books you read and think about how you can apply what you've learned to your career.

By setting specific goals, you ensure that your reading habit is productive and aligned with your career aspirations.

Review and Update Your List Regularly

Your career goals may evolve, and so should your reading list. Regularly reviewing and updating your list ensures that it remains relevant and aligned with your changing aspirations.

How to Keep Your List Updated:

  • Revisit Your Goals Every Few Months: If your career goals shift, take a moment to review your reading list and make sure it's still in line with what you're aiming to achieve.
  • Adapt to New Trends: The business world is always changing, so periodically add books that reflect the latest trends in your industry or leadership practices.
  • Seek Feedback: Ask peers or mentors for suggestions. They may introduce you to new authors, research, or resources that you hadn't considered.

An updated list ensures that you stay on track and continue growing in the most relevant areas of your career.

Balance Theory and Practice

When curating your reading list, strike a balance between theoretical books and those with practical, actionable advice. Both types are essential for professional growth.

Why This Balance Matters:

  • Theoretical Books: These provide foundational knowledge and long-term strategies. They might explore leadership principles, business models, or the psychology behind decision-making.
  • Practical Books: These focus on real-world application. For example, they might provide step-by-step guides on improving team performance or mastering a specific tool.

By blending theory with practice, you can deepen your understanding while also gaining hands-on techniques that you can implement immediately in your career.

Conclusion

Curating a personalized reading list that aligns with your career goals is a strategic approach to professional development. By defining your career objectives, focusing on key areas of growth, seeking expert recommendations, diversifying formats, setting clear goals, and maintaining balance between theory and practice, you create a reading routine that directly contributes to your success.
